963,980 (nine hundred sixty-three thousand nine hundred eighty) is an even 6-digit number. It is a composite number with 24 divisors, and factors as 2² × 5 × 157 × 307. Its proper divisors sum to 1,079,908, more than the number itself, making it an abundant number. Written other ways, in hexadecimal, 0xEB58C.

Goldbach decomposition

Goldbach's conjecture says every even integer greater than 2 is the sum of two primes. For 963980, here are decompositions:

  • 7 + 963973 = 963980
  • 37 + 963943 = 963980
  • 67 + 963913 = 963980
  • 79 + 963901 = 963980
  • 103 + 963877 = 963980
  • 109 + 963871 = 963980
  • 139 + 963841 = 963980
  • 163 + 963817 = 963980

Showing the first eight; more decompositions exist.
